Thorald Madsen was a master Danish cabinetmaker whose workshop, Thorald Madsens Snedkeri, was a cornerstone of mid-century Danish furniture production. Operating primarily from Copenhagen, he was known for exceptional high-quality craftsmanship and collaborations with prominent architects & designers of the era. Madsen's workshop was part of the prestigious Copenhagen Cabinetmakers’ Guild, participating in their annual exhibitions which defined the "Danish Modern" style. Thorald Madsen pieces were produced in a cabinetmaker’s workshop rather than a large factory, they were made in limited quantities and are now highly sought after. -
